Xpendable Posted February 26, 2024 Posted February 26, 2024 I've been designing a new UFC from scratch as part of the OpenHarrier project. I'm attempting to make it more accurate and am doing a pretty decent job of replicating the Harrier's UFC displays by using inexpensive OLED displays. (You can get 5 of these for between $10-$15 for all 5 off of Amazon). I written custom Arudino code that replicates the dot patterns of the VFD displays. Each "dot" is actually made from 5 pixels on the displays. I intend to use a thin piece of green tinting over the displays change it from the white color to a green color. 3
